The transcript discusses global investor sentiment towards China, highlighting a cautious approach due to a lack of clear catalysts. Despite cheap valuations, investors are hesitant without concrete policy changes. The market remains neutral, influenced by external factors like the strong US dollar. Key catalysts include China's reopening and property sector policies. Currency depreciation impacts earnings, but the pressure may ease as the Fed rate stabilizes. The Internet sector is expected to lead a potential rally. The Party Congress may shift focus back to economic growth, with hopes for policy relaxation.
